Kwale County: Sh1.4 Billion Last-Mile Connectivity Project Brings Power to Thousands

In a major milestone towards universal electricity access, the government has successfully connected 12,707 households in Kwale County to the national power grid under the Sh1.4 billion Last-Mile Connectivity Project.
